Pet Vaccinations for Dogs
A basic dog vaccination, such as is a C5 vaccination, at your regional vet center in Neath UK will offer protection versus parvovirus, distemper, liver disease, bordetella and parainfluenza (kennel cough). Usually, the kennel cough element will only last 12 months therefore yearly boosters will be needed. The local veterinarians at St James Veterinary Group can encourage you on whether additional vaccinations for your pet dog, such as leptospirosis vaccination is needed for your family pet. This vaccination for dogs is typically readily available at an extra expense.

Pet Vaccinations for Cats
The basic vaccination for felines such as, an F3 vaccination by your regional vets in Neath UK will provide security versus panleukopenia infection (feline enteritis), herpesvirus (cat flu), and calicivirus (cat flu). Depending upon your cat’s risk profile and cat vaccination schedule, your regional vets at St James Veterinary Group might likewise suggest vaccination against Feline Aids (FIV vaccination). This cat vaccination is readily available at an additional expense.

Pet Vaccinations for Rabbits
At least, once a year, rabbits require vaccination for calicivirus. There are times, your local vets at St James Veterinary Group may recommend a much shorter period in between vaccinations depending on the local danger to your rabbit associating with the local authority’s calicivirus releases.
